Technology
How ZIP Files Work: Simplified Guide
How ZIP Files Work: Simplified Guide
ZIP files are essential tools for managing, sharing, and storing multiple files efficiently. In this guide, we will explore the fundamentals of ZIP files, their working mechanism, and why they are so useful.
What is a ZIP File?
A ZIP file is a compressed archive that consolidates one or more files into a single file. This makes it easier to store, share, and send files over the internet. ZIP files are commonly used for space-saving, convenience, and organization.
How Do ZIP Files Work?
Compression
The primary function of ZIP files is compression. This process reduces the storage space required by a file (or files) by removing redundant data. For example, if a text file contains repeated words, the compression algorithm can store this repetition more efficiently. The compression algorithms used in ZIP files are designed to be highly effective while maintaining the integrity of the original files.
Packaging
Multiple files and folders can be bundled together into one ZIP file. This feature is particularly useful when dealing with a large number of files. Instead of sending each file individually, you can send a single ZIP file that contains all the necessary files. This not only simplifies the process but also reduces the risk of file loss or corruption.
File Structure
Inside a ZIP file, there is a structure that keeps track of the files it contains, including their names, sizes, and where they are stored in the compressed file. This internal structure allows the computer to know how to extract the files when you unzip it. The metadata within the ZIP file provides information about each file, such as its name, path, permissions, creation/modification date, and time.
Unzipping
When you want to use the files in a ZIP file, you use a program like WinZip, 7-Zip, or the built-in tools in operating systems to “unzip” or extract the files. This process reverses the compression and restores the files to their original state, making them accessible for use.
Why Use ZIP Files?
Saving Space
ZIP files are particularly useful for saving space. By compressing files, you can significantly reduce their storage requirements. This is especially beneficial for users with limited storage space or those who need to send large files via email or cloud storage services.
Convenience
Managing and sharing multiple files as a single ZIP file is much more convenient than dealing with individual files. You can easily send a single file over email or file transfer services, reducing the risk of missing files and ensuring that all necessary files arrive intact.
Organization
ZIP files keep related files organized. If you have multiple files that belong together, such as a project folder with various documents, images, and other resources, packaging them in a ZIP file helps keep everything in one place. This makes it easier to manage and find the files when needed.
Using WinZip and Other Tools
With WinZip, you have the option to compress one or more files into a single file. You can also encrypt the file and protect it with a password, adding an extra layer of security. When you compress files using WinZip, the program will either compress the files if feasible or copy them as is and then package them in an archive format. The original file remains unchanged.
A ZIP archive can contain multiple files, either compressed or uncompressed individually. The archive structure contains metadata about the files, such as their names, paths, permissions, and creation/modification dates and times. The original ZIP compression method is deflate, but newer versions may employ more efficient algorithms like bzip2, which are incompatible with older software.
In conclusion, ZIP files are a powerful tool for managing, sharing, and storing multiple files efficiently. Their ability to compress and package files into a single, manageable archive makes them an indispensable part of modern computing and file management. Whether you are a hobbyist, a student, or a professional, understanding how ZIP files work can greatly enhance your file management skills.
-
Exploring the nuances of English Consonant Doubling and its Impact on Verb Tenses
Exploring the nuances of English Consonant Doubling and its Impact on Verb Tense
-
SCOPE FOR CIVIL ENGINEERS AT ISRO: FROM DESIGN TO ASTRONAUTICS
SCOPE FOR CIVIL ENGINEERS AT ISRO: FROM DESIGN TO ASTRONAUTICS Indian Space Rese